Output e6fb69eed3e93fd4b63c67f2160324637b3545fa88bf14ba989be1106ae011c2:1

value
15316667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85716f6edb64afbed9153bfda632d9a38f8a8035 OP_EQUAL
address
3DrbggLPutSSkrfuUgAp1TZDxCNqzPd7n8
transaction
e6fb69eed3e93fd4b63c67f2160324637b3545fa88bf14ba989be1106ae011c2
spent
true